the Original Report

The post, shared by Cybersecurity News Everyday, alleges that hackers successfully exploited AI coding assistants linked to Anthropic’s Claude Code and OpenAI’s GPT-4.1 during a major cyberattack targeting the government of Mexico.

According to the claim, the operation compromised at least ten government agencies along with one financial institution. The attackers reportedly exfiltrated more than 150GB of internal data, a haul said to include highly sensitive records. Most alarming is the figure attached to the breach: an alleged exposure of 195 million identities, a number that—if accurate—would place this incident among the largest data compromises ever reported in the region.

The information traces back to a short social media update citing hendryadrian.com, offering no technical breakdown, no breach timeline, and no official confirmation from affected institutions. Despite the lack of supporting evidence, the post quickly circulated among cybersecurity watchers, fueled by growing anxiety around AI misuse, government security gaps, and the speed at which digital rumors can shape public narratives.

What Undercode Says:

The Rise of AI as a Convenient Scapegoat

High-profile breaches increasingly feature AI tools in their narratives, sometimes with little proof. Naming Claude Code and GPT-4.1 immediately amplifies fear, but it also risks oversimplifying complex attack chains that usually rely on human error, misconfigurations, or unpatched systems rather than “AI hacking” in the cinematic sense.

Understanding What “Exploited AI” Really Means

AI coding assistants do not autonomously attack systems. If they were involved, it would likely be indirect—such as generating malware snippets, automating phishing content, or accelerating reconnaissance. That distinction matters, yet it is often lost in sensational summaries.

The Implausibility of the Numbers

The claim of 195 million exposed identities raises red flags. Mexico’s population is roughly in that range, which suggests either duplication, inclusion of historical datasets, or simple exaggeration. Massive numbers drive engagement, but they also demand proportionally massive evidence.

Why Government Targets Attract Grand Narratives

Attacks on government agencies carry political weight. They invite speculation about national security failures and institutional weakness, making them fertile ground for dramatic storytelling—even before facts are established.

AI Tools vs. Human Operators

Even if AI assisted the attackers, responsibility still lies with human decision-makers. Framing AI as the primary villain distracts from the real issue: inadequate security governance, poor access controls, and delayed incident response.

The Speed of Cyber Rumors

This case highlights how quickly a single post can harden into “accepted truth.” In cybersecurity, repetition often substitutes for verification, especially when claims align with existing fears about AI.

What Silence Really Means

The absence of official confirmation does not automatically disprove the incident—but it does mean the story is incomplete. Governments often delay disclosure, yet credible breaches eventually surface through multiple independent channels.

Why This Story Still Matters

Even if overstated, the claim reflects a real trend: AI is lowering the barrier to entry for cybercrime. The tools are neutral, but their accessibility changes the threat landscape in ways defenders are still struggling to absorb.

🔍 Fact Checker Results

Verification Status and Evidence Gaps

✅ No official confirmation from Mexican authorities or affected agencies
❌ No technical indicators, breach samples, or forensic details provided
⚠️ Claims currently rest on a single social media source and should be treated as unverified
